tripleo-image-elements/elements/glance/install.d/glance-source-install/75-glance

17 lines
622 B
Bash
Executable File

#!/bin/bash
set -eux
install-packages python-mysqldb libssl-dev
os-svc-install -u glance -r /opt/stack/glance
ln -s $GLANCE_VENV_DIR/bin/glance-manage /usr/local/bin/glance-manage
cp /opt/stack/glance/etc/policy.json /etc/glance/policy.json
cp /opt/stack/glance/etc/schema-image.json /etc/glance/schema-image.json
cp /opt/stack/glance/etc/glance-api-paste.ini /etc/glance/glance-api-paste.ini
cp /opt/stack/glance/etc/glance-registry-paste.ini /etc/glance/glance-registry-paste.ini
os-svc-daemon -i "$GLANCE_VENV_DIR" glance-api glance glance-api
os-svc-daemon -i "$GLANCE_VENV_DIR" glance-reg glance glance-registry